Here is a downstream synthesis route of the compound 10485-09-3, category: bromides-buliding-blocks

(Production example 1) Synthesis of (dimethylsilylene) 2 (indene) 2 Under nitrogen flow, a 1L three-necked flask receives 50 mL of THF and 2.5 g (41 mmol) of Mg. To this 0.1 mL of 1,2-dibromoethane is added and the mixture is stirred to activate Mg. After stirring for 30 minutes, the solvent is removed and 50 mL of THF is newly added. To this, a solution of 5.0 g (25.6 mmol) of 2-bromoindene in THF (200 mL) is added dropwise over 2 hours. After completion of the addition followed by stirring at room temperature for 2 hours followed by cooling to -78C, a solution of 3.1 mL (25.6 mmol) of dichlorodimethylsilane in THF (100 mL) is added dropwise over 1 hour. After stirring for 15 hours, the solvent is evaporated off. The residue was extracted with 200 mL of hexane and the solvent was distilled off to obtain 6.6 g (24.2 mmol) of 2-chloromethylsilylindene (yield: 94%).
